What Are Cookies?
Cookies are small text files that are placed on your device (computer, tablet, or mobile) when you visit our website. As described by AllAboutCookies.org, these files allow our website to “remember” information about your visit, enhancing navigation and improving your overall user experience while browsing cricket content.
These small data files are not harmful to your device and cannot transfer viruses or malware to your computer. They simply help us provide you with a better experience when you browse our cricket news, analysis, and informational content.

Frequently Asked Questions About Cookies
What happens if I decline cookies on CricGo Live?
If you decline non-essential cookies, you can still access and use most features of CricGo Live. However, some personalized features may be limited. Essential cookies will still be set as they are necessary for the website to function properly.
Do cookies collect my personal information?
Some cookies may collect information that, when combined with other data, could potentially identify you. However, many cookies collect only anonymous data about your browsing behavior. Our Privacy Policy provides detailed information about how we handle personal data.
Can cookies see what I do on other websites?
First-party cookies set by CricGo Live can only track your activity on our website. However, third-party cookies (such as those set by advertising networks) may track your activities across different websites to provide personalized advertising.
How do I know if my browser accepts cookies?
Most modern web browsers accept cookies by default. You can check your browser’s settings or preferences to see your current cookie settings. Look for sections labeled “Privacy,” “Security,” or “Cookies” in your browser settings.
Will clearing cookies affect my CricGo Live account?
Clearing cookies will sign you out of your CricGo Live account, and you’ll need to log in again. Your account information remains safe on our servers, but your saved preferences on the device may be reset.
How often does CricGo Live update its Cookie Policy?
We review our Cookie Policy regularly and update it whenever we make significant changes to how we use cookies or when regulations change. The “Last Updated” date at the top of this policy indicates when it was most recently revised.
Do you use cookies for targeted advertising?
Yes, with your consent, we use marketing cookies to deliver advertisements that are more relevant to your interests based on your browsing activity and interaction with our cricket content.
Are cookies safe for my device?
Yes, cookies are generally safe and cannot harm your device or spread viruses. They are simply small text files that store information about your preferences and browsing behavior. However, we understand privacy concerns and provide options for you to control which cookies are set on your device.
Can I see what cookies are stored on my device?
Yes, most browsers allow you to view and manage the cookies stored on your device through their settings or preferences menu. You can typically see a list of all cookies, along with information about which website created them and when they expire.
Why do you need my consent for cookies?
Privacy regulations like the GDPR require websites to obtain explicit consent from users before setting non-essential cookies. This ensures transparency and gives you control over how your data is collected and used online.
